  2. Checklist Origin • Career Gateway Pilot 2005-2008 • 10 programs with transitioning success—5 each 1st two Program Years • Agencies/students funded • Post-secondary collaborators • Identification of necessary skills • Evaluation of pilot success

  3. In this session, we will identify: • Skills expected of post-secondary learners. • Individual learning needs that may/may not include just academics. • Appropriate, effective learning formats. • Resources—there are many available--FREE!!!!!

  4. Expected Academic Skills Understanding Learning During Lectures Preparing for Class After Taking Notes Before Reading Preparing for Testing While Reading Computer/Internet While Questioning Math English/Writing

  5. Expected Individual Needs • Financial Aid • Labor Market • School Requirements • Preparing Yourself/Building Support
